Former Central York baseball player Dan Sepic will continue his standout year on the field with an appearance in the 2017 Great Lakes Collegiate All-Star Game Prospect Showcase. 

The contest will be played Tuesday, July 18 at Prasco Park in Mason, Ohio.

After a strong junior season at Indiana University of Pennsylvania, Sepic carried that over this summer with the Richmond Jazz. The third baseman leads the Great Lakes Collegiate Baseball League with 13 doubles, and is second on the Jazz with three home runs and 24 RBI. Richmond is currently in a first-place tie in the league standings.

This past season at IUP, Sepic batted .313 with a team-high eight home runs and 25 RBI. He also tied for the team lead with eight doubles.

Sepic was also recognized this year for his performance in the classroom, where he finished with a 4.0 GPA.
